What is the Commercial Property Insurance Proposal Form?
The Commercial Property Insurance Proposal Form serves as a crucial tool for businesses to articulate their insurance requirements effectively. This form enables the accurate communication of specific needs, which is vital for precise risk assessment. Various types of businesses, from small firms to large corporations, utilize this form to ensure they have the appropriate coverage in place.

Who Needs the Commercial Property Insurance Proposal Form?
Various entities may find the Commercial Property Insurance Proposal Form essential. It caters to a broad audience, including both small and large businesses that own properties. Industries particularly relevant for commercial property insurance often include retail, manufacturing, and real estate. The need for this form is heightened in specific situations such as entering new lease agreements or acquiring property, making it indispensable for businesses in transition.

Who is eligible to use the Commercial Property Insurance Proposal Form?
Any business owner or property manager seeking commercial property insurance can use this form. It is designed for entities looking to provide detailed property information to insurance providers.
What supporting documents are needed for this form?
You will need documentation related to property details, fire and security measures, flood risks, and current insurance policies. Gathering this information beforehand will expedite the process.

Are there any common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ately. Common mistakes include omitting information or misrepresenting property valuation, which can affect coverage eligibility.
What is the processing time for the insurance proposal after submission?
Processing times can vary based on the insurance provider. Generally, you can expect a response within a few business days, but checking with your specific insurer is recommended.
